How Our Team Performs Window Leak Water Removal
Our team’s process for window leak water removal is designed to be efficient, effective, and minimally invasive. We understand that every minute counts with water damage, so we work quickly to assess the situation and develop a plan to dry out your property. Our technicians use specialized equipment to extract water, clean and disinfect the affected area, and repair or replace damaged materials.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our team arrives on-site to assess the extent of the damage and develop a customized plan to restore your property. We’ll identify the source of the leak and find out the best course of action to fix it.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to remove as much water as possible from the affected area. This hel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Our technicians use specialized equipment to dry out the affected area, including dehumidifiers and air movers. This helps speed up the drying process and prevent further damage.
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fection
We thoroughly clean and disinfect the affected area to prevent the growth of mold and mildew. This includes cleaning and disinfecting any surfaces, walls, and floors.
Step 5: Repair and Replacement
Our team repairs or replaces any damaged materials, including drywall, flooring, and windows. We work to match the original materials and finishes as closely as possible.

Warning Signs You Need Window Leak Water Removal
Don’t ignore these warning signs of window leak water removal issues. Catching them early can save you money and prevent bigger problems.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it could be a sign of a window leak. This smell can show mold and mildew growth, which can be hazardous to your health.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
If your flooring is warped or buckled, it could be a sign of water damage from a window leak. This can be a sign of a larger issue that needs to be addressed.
Visible Water Stains
If you notice water stains on your walls or ceilings, it’s a sign that water is seeping into your home through a window leak. Don’t ignore this sign, it can lead to costly damage if left unchecked.
Increased Humidity
If you notice an increase in humidity in your home, it could be a sign of a window leak. This can lead to mold and mildew growth, which can be hazardous to your health.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
If your paint or wallpaper is peeling, it could be a sign of water damage from a window leak. This can be a sign of a larger issue that needs to be addressed.
Visible Water Damage
If you notice visible water damage on your walls, floors, or ceilings, it’s a sign that water is seeping into your home through a window leak. Don’t ignore this sign, it can lead to costly damage if left unchecked.

Window Leak Water Removal Cost in Rutland, GA
The cost of window leak water removal services in Rutland, GA, var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, amount of water extracted |
| Drying and d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area, amount of equipment used |
| Cleaning and disinfection | $300 – $1,500 | Size of affected area, level of contamination |
| Repair and replacement |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ials used |
